About Abhishek Mehta

Abhishek Mehta is a scholar working on General Dentistry, Periodontics and Medical Laboratory Technology, having authored 51 papers that have together received 944 indexed citations. Recurring topics across this work include Dental Health and Care Utilization (18 papers), Oral microbiology and periodontitis research (15 papers) and Dental Research and COVID-19 (10 papers). The work is most often cited by research in Periodontics (339 citations), General Dentistry (111 citations) and Cellular and Molecular Neuroscience (414 citations). Abhishek Mehta has collaborated with scholars based in India, United States and United Kingdom. Frequent co-authors include Maharaj K. Ticku, Peter Simon Sequeira, Gopalkrishna Bhat, Chandrashekar Janakiram, Venkitachalam Ramanarayanan, Ramesh Chandra Sahoo, Dean Y. Maeda, Andrew Coop, Mohit Gupta and Zafar U. Khan. Their work appears in journals such as SHILAP Revista de lepidopterología, Brain Research and Journal of Pharmacology and Experimental Therapeutics.
